quote Savage Voyageur: "Thanks for the trip report, what is the name of that tarp/bugnet?"


Its called the Nemo BugOut Shelter. You can find it on REI.com. It comes in a 9x9 and 12x12. We had the 12 foot version and it was incredible.

It weighs 7 lbs, which is obviously pretty heavy, but I think of everything we brought it was one of the most necessary items. We took it instead of a couple other tarps that probably weighed about 1lb so its only like 5 lbs additional weight. We just trimmed other items to save weight and it was awesome. Kept rain and bugs out.
